About the job
Kodiak is seeking an experienced Senior Product Analyst to provide actionable insights that directly shape product development and customer-facing outcomes for commercially-deployed driverless trucks. As a member of the Data team in the Product organization, you will partner with Product Management, Program Management, Engineering, and Operations to define success metrics, analyze system and product performance, interpret underlying drivers and root causes, and work across teams to translate findings into actions that accelerate product improvement and reliability.
In this role, you will:
- Work with Product Management to define and track KPIs related to autonomy and operational performance, productivity, reliability, and safety.
- Work with cross-functional partners to understand root causes, derive insights and actionable recommendations, and define next steps.
- Partner with Product Management and Engineering to design and evaluate experiments (e.g., feature rollouts, A/B tests).
- Conduct deep-dive analyses on commercial deployments and customer usage to identify feature gaps and prioritize improvements.
- Collaborate with other members of the Data team to improve tracking, instrumentation, and data pipelines.
- Build dashboards and reports to give Product and Engineering teams visibility into performance trends.
- Support executive and board-level discussions with product insights and customer impact metrics.
- Travel occasionally to visit Kodiak’s commercial deployment and operations locations.
What you’ll bring:
- Analytical rigor: 5+ years of experience in product analytics in high-growth tech environments
- Leadership: Experience leading Product Analytics teams and mentoring junior analysts
- Technical fluency: Skilled in querying large datasets efficiently with python and in Kibana. Experience creating dashboards and automating reporting
- Cross-functional collaboration: Track record of partnering closely with Product Managers, Engineers, and Operations to align data insights with customer and product priorities
- Business acumen: Experience connecting the dots between technical metrics and real-world business outcomes (e.g., fleet utilization, cost per mile, customer adoption)
- Problem-solving: Experience structuring highly ambiguous and complex problems into clear, data-driven insights.
- Storytelling skills: Skilled at translating complex data into narratives that influence product direction and decision-making
- Domain curiosity: Interest in autonomous systems, logistics, or mobility technology — eager to learn the nuances of safety, reliability, and scaling operations in autonomy.
- Degree in data analytics or data science, or equivalent work experience
